The council says it's pressing the government to give Derry special economic status which could lead to millions of pounds of investment.
The council here has revealed that it's in talks with the government to try to secure a special economic status for Derry, which officials hope could create thousands of jobs, lead to millions of pounds of investment and boost the expansion of Magee. The so-called "city deal" would give the council extra powers to spend public money.
